Output 2838d52bbb61f6231042375de19e77957bff03c556e7a40fe7586dd41ca247ed:2

value
36640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e50a9feb2b92436f84ac688640a990e819da38a OP_EQUAL
address
3AHi5DEau85hH7bCcj8SwrpfqeT4U1eq4u
transaction
2838d52bbb61f6231042375de19e77957bff03c556e7a40fe7586dd41ca247ed
confirmations
262758
spent
true